Possible Fashion Images: Operative Ekphrasis and the Reduction of Fashion Through Multimodal AI. <i>Image: The Interdisciplinary Journal of Image Sciences</i>, <i>42</i>(2), 155–168. <a href=\"https://doi.org/10.1453/1614-0885-2-2025-16663\">https://doi.org/10.1453/1614-0885-2-2025-16663</a>"},"file_date_updated":"2025-11-15T19:31:45Z","volume":42,"ddc":["770"],"user_id":"95414","_id":"60847","page":"155-168","has_accepted_license":"1","status":"public","type":"journal_article","date_created":"2025-07-31T12:24:29Z","file":[{"date_created":"2025-11-15T19:31:45Z","creator":"chbr8","content_type":"application/pdf","success":1,"file_id":"62210","date_updated":"2025-11-15T19:31:45Z","relation":"main_file","file_size":982100,"access_level":"closed","file_name":"10.14531614-0885-2-2025-16663.pdf"}],"abstract":[{"lang":"eng","text":"With the rise of multimodal AI tools, such as DALL-E, Midjourney, or Stable\r\nDiffusion, it has never been easier and faster to produce compelling fashion\r\nimages. While the proliferation of AI-generated fashion images can be\r\nseen as the ultimate triumph of the fashion image over both fashion text\r\nand fashionable garments, this paper critically examines how these images\r\nare produced, what exactly they show, and ultimately, how this impacts our\r\nunderstanding of fashion. Building on current research on multimodal AI,\r\nspecifically text-to-image models, I argue that AI-generated fashion images\r\nare produced through textual means, that is, through “operative ekphrasis”\r\n(Bajohr 2024: 83). This means that the generation of fashion images created\r\nvia multimodal AI is based on textual prompts that extract statistically\r\nprobable images from a latent space, which, in turn, is the result of previously\r\nindexed and labeled image-text pairs. Because the indexing of images\r\nrequires a reduction of complexity, images generated through multimodal\r\nAI are often generic. In the case of fashion images, this is reflected in the lack\r\nof texture and the reproduction of fashion photography’s conventions. As\r\nfashion photography is not necessarily a representation of ‘the world’ or even\r\nfashionable garments, it resembles AI-generated images more than other photographic\r\ngenres. AI-generated fashion images are then not images of fashionable\r\ngarments, but images about fashion images—a statistically probable permutation\r\nof fashion photographs from the past (cf. Meyer 2023: 108). As such,\r\nAI-generated fashion images are not only the product of a mediated collective\r\nimaginary but also feed back into it. The view on fashion shaped by AI-generated\r\nfashion images is then based on reduction and stylized normativity."}],"issue":"2","publication":"Image: The Interdisciplinary Journal of Image Sciences","doi":"10.1453/1614-0885-2-2025-16663","language":[{"iso":"eng"}],"main_file_link":[{"url":"https://image-journal.de/possible-fashion-images-operative-ekphrasis-and-the-reduction-of-fashion-through-multimodal-ai/","open_access":"1"}],"intvolume":"        42","article_type":"original","date_updated":"2025-11-15T19:35:14Z","publication_status":"published","author":[{"id":"95414","full_name":"Brachtendorf, Charlotte","orcid":"0000-0001-5739-933X","first_name":"Charlotte","last_name":"Brachtendorf"}],"publication_identifier":{"issn":["1614-0885"]},"title":"Possible Fashion Images: Operative Ekphrasis and the Reduction of Fashion Through Multimodal AI","year":"2025"},{"abstract":[{"text":"Zur Steigerung der Ressourceneffizienz technischer Komponenten sind neben dem Leichtbau insbesondere neuartige Fertigungstechnologien und Prozessketten mit geschlossenen Stoffkreisläufen von großer Bedeutung. However, as a by‐product of pulp and paper industry, it is mainly burned for energy. Limited understanding of the complex and heterogeneous structure and a shortage of tailored analysis methods hinder its utilization in higher value applications. This study describes and compares the use of two different static light scattering methods, laser diffraction and small‐angle light scattering (SALS), for studying lignin particle size in suspension. The results from laser diffraction showed that the selected particle concentration and absorption coefficient affect the measured sizes especially for particles &lt;1 µm in diameter. For irregularly shaped particles with broad size distributions, sampling is the most important parameter affecting the results. SALS proved an efficient method for obtaining information on particle aggregation by providing primary particle sizes as well as aggregate sizes. Characterization of samples with spherical particles and narrow size distributions is straightforward with both laser diffraction and SALS, whereas the interpretation of results for more heterogeneous samples is less obvious. Static light scattering methods could make lignin particle size analysis more rapid and automated, thus enhancing lignin valorization, but should be applied carefully to avoid systematic errors.</jats:p>"}],"citation":{"mla":"Makkonen, Janita, et al. “Static Light Scattering for Lignin Particle Size Characterization.” <i>Particle &#38;amp; Particle Systems Characterization</i>, e00085, Wiley, 2025, doi:<a href=\"https://doi.org/10.1002/ppsc.202500085\">10.1002/ppsc.202500085</a>.","bibtex":"@article{Makkonen_Ahvenainen_Bertella_Kellock_Saha_Huber_Farooq_Österberg_Penttilä_2025, title={Static Light Scattering for Lignin Particle Size Characterization}, DOI={<a href=\"https://doi.org/10.1002/ppsc.202500085\">10.1002/ppsc.202500085</a>}, number={e00085}, journal={Particle &#38;amp; Particle Systems Characterization}, publisher={Wiley}, author={Makkonen, Janita and Ahvenainen, Patrik and Bertella, Stefania and Kellock, Miriam and Saha, Sanjib and Huber, Klaus and Farooq, Muhammad and Österberg, Monika and Penttilä, Paavo}, year={2025} }","ama":"Makkonen J, Ahvenainen P, Bertella S, et al. They afford exquisite capabilities for applications in quantum simulation of many-body physics, quantum computation, and sensing. Underlying this development is the technical maturity of generating scalable optical beams, enabled by active components and a high numerical aperture objective. However, such a complex combination of bulk optics outside the vacuum chamber is very sensitive to any vibration and drift. Here, we demonstrate the generation of a 3 × 3 static tweezer array with a single chip-scale multifunctional metasurface element in vacuum, replacing the meter-long free space optics. Fluorescence counts on the camera validate the successful trapping of the atomic ensemble array and showcase a promising strategy for integrated photonics with cold atom systems. The introduction of a polarization independent dual-wavelength metasurface significantly enhances fluorescence collection efficiency while reducing experimental complexity. This approach paves the way for scalable neutral atom platforms and offers a compelling route towards the realization of next generation quantum metasurfaces."}],"date_created":"2025-11-24T06:31:17Z","department":[{"_id":"15"},{"_id":"230"},{"_id":"289"},{"_id":"623"}],"type":"journal_article"},{"citation":{"short":"I. The absence of a clear distinction between attitudes towards individuals and attitudes towards the religion itself is evident in definitions that conflate (attitudes towards) Islam and Muslims, as well as in the operationalization process where surveys on overtly anti-Muslim attitudes are labelled as measuring anti-Islam attitudes. To explore whether the interchangeable usage of these terms is valid or whether there is empirical evidence supporting the need to differentiate between anti-Islam and anti-Muslim attitudes, an online survey was conducted (n = 497). The results indicate that anti-Islam and anti- Muslim attitudes are statistically distinct constructs that are nevertheless correlated. Furthermore, the study investigates the extent to which variations in the degree of hostile attitudes towards Islam and Muslims can be observed. The findings reveal that Islam is evaluated significantly more negatively than Muslims. In addition, an analysis of free associations related to the terms Islam and Muslims highlights notable differences. Although the respondents oftentimes see Muslims in the context of migration and integration, associations with Muslims tend to be more positive and based on personal experiences and interactions than associations with Islam. Associations with Islam, on the other hand, are characterized by threat and conflict and externalization to foreign countries. These findings have important implications for the theoretical conceptualization of anti- Islam and anti-Muslim attitudes. By differentiating between anti-Islam and anti- Muslim attitudes, it becomes possible to deconstruct these phenomena into their constituent elements and to understand their various dimensions. It is only through such disentanglement that the interconnected nature of anti-Islam and anti-Muslim attitudes can be comprehensively examined and effectively addressed."}],"date_created":"2025-11-27T12:03:10Z","department":[{"_id":"477"}],"type":"journal_article","author":[{"last_name":"Diekmann","first_name":"Isabell","full_name":"Diekmann, Isabell","id":"119325"}],"year":"2025","title":"Unpacking Hostile Attitudes towards Islam and Muslims: A Differentiated Approach to Understanding Perceptions of Religion and People","intvolume":"        59","publication_status":"published","date_updated":"2025-11-27T12:04:10Z","language":[{"iso":"eng"}],"doi":"10.1080/0031322X.2025.2557101"},{"date_created":"2025-11-28T10:46:42Z","type":"conference","department":[{"_id":"152"}],"oa":"1","publication":"The 11th World Sustainability Forum (WSF11)","citation":{"chicago":"Gräßler, Iris, Jens Pottebaum, and Sven Rarbach. “Potentials of Product Lifecycle Management to Enhance Circular Economy.” In <i>The 11th World Sustainability Forum (WSF11)</i>. In: Möller S, Gerkmann T, Kolossa D, eds. <i>Proceedings of the 16th ITG Conference on Speech Communication</i>. ; 2025:76-80.","bibtex":"@inproceedings{Werning_Häb-Umbach_2025, place={Berlin}, title={A Fully Zero-Shot Approach to Obtaining Specialized and Compact Audio Tagging Models}, booktitle={Proceedings of the 16th ITG Conference on Speech Communication}, author={Werning, Alexander and Häb-Umbach, Reinhold}, editor={Möller, Sebastian and Gerkmann, Timo and Kolossa, Dorothea}, year={2025}, pages={76–80} }"},"project":[{"_id":"512","name":"WestAI - AI Service Center West"}],"quality_controlled":"1","_id":"62163","page":"76-80","editor":[{"first_name":"Sebastian","last_name":"Möller","full_name":"Möller, Sebastian"},{"last_name":"Gerkmann","first_name":"Timo","full_name":"Gerkmann, Timo"},{"last_name":"Kolossa","first_name":"Dorothea","full_name":"Kolossa, Dorothea"}],"user_id":"62152","conference":{"location":"Berlin","name":"16th ITG Conference on Speech Communication","start_date":"2025-09-24","end_date":"2025-09-26"},"status":"public","date_created":"2025-11-11T11:46:42Z","department":[{"_id":"54"}],"type":"conference","publication":"Proceedings of the 16th ITG Conference on Speech Communication","abstract":[{"lang":"eng","text":"Zero-shot classifiers based on Contrastive Language-Audio Pretraining (CLAP) models enable classification of given audio into classes defined at test time using text. These models are costly to run with respect to computation and memory requirements. In this work, we propose to build a specialized low-resource classifier for classes pre-defined using text, using a two-stage procedure consisting of zero-shot data set pruning and model compression. First, relevant in-domain data is selected from a source dataset using class label embeddings obtained from a pre-trained CLAP model. This data is then used to distill the audio encoder of a CLAP model. The proposed compression method produces compact audio encoders with slightly reduced accuracy. Note that neither labeled nor unlabeled in-domain audio data is required for its development. We verify by cross-dataset tests that the resulting classifiers are indeed specialized to their task."}],"language":[{"iso":"eng"}],"publication_identifier":{"unknown":["978-3-8007-6617-8"]},"author":[{"id":"62152","last_name":"Werning","first_name":"Alexander","full_name":"Werning, Alexander"},{"full_name":"Häb-Umbach, Reinhold","first_name":"Reinhold","last_name":"Häb-Umbach","id":"242"}],"year":"2025","title":"A Fully Zero-Shot Approach to Obtaining Specialized and Compact Audio Tagging Models","date_updated":"2025-11-28T13:20:17Z","publication_status":"published"},{"department":[{"_id":"43"},{"_id":"9"},{"_id":"158"},{"_id":"321"}],"keyword":["Bildauswertendes Verfahren","Mikrostrukturanalyse","AlSi-System","Si-Morphologie"],"type":"conference","date_created":"2025-12-01T13:46:42Z","abstract":[{"text":"Aluminium-Silizium-Legierungen (AlSi) werden insbesondere bei der gießtechnischen\r\nHerstellung von Leichtbaukomponenten für Fahrzeuge verwendet. This\r\nalloy system has excellent casting properties accompanied by acceptable mechanical properties. Due to\r\nthe high silicon (Si) content, which almost completely prevents volume contraction during the liquid-solid\r\nphase transition, AlSi alloys tend to form finer or coarser Si plates at different solidification rates. To\r\nimprove the mechanical properties, either sodium (Na) or strontium (Sr) is added to the alloy system in\r\nthe melting phase. This results in the formation of a fine lamellar Si morphology during solidification, which\r\ncan also be achieved by high solidification rates. Subsequent solution annealing causes spheroidisation\r\nof the Si particles and increases ductility. Currently, there is a lack in scientific knowledge regarding the\r\nSi-morphology as a function of solidification rate or as a result of heat treatment. Therefore, this study\r\nevaluates various treatment parameters in relation to the shaping behaviour of Si particles using an image\r\nanalysis method and correlates them with different chemical compositions.","lang":"eng"}],"publication":"Bildauswertendes Verfahren zur Evaluierung der Mikrostruktur von AlSi-Systemen","alternative_title":["Image analysis method for evaluating the microstructure of AlSi-alloys"],"language":[{"iso":"ger"}],"intvolume":"        43","date_updated":"2025-12-01T13:46:53Z","publication_status":"published","publication_identifier":{"isbn":["978-3-88355-454-9"]},"author":[{"full_name":"Neuser, Moritz","first_name":"Moritz","last_name":"Neuser","id":"32340"},{"first_name":"Gerrit","last_name":"Cichon","full_name":"Cichon, Gerrit"},{"full_name":"Hoyer, Kay-Peter","first_name":"Kay-Peter","last_name":"Hoyer","id":"48411"},{"id":"43720","first_name":"Mirko","last_name":"Schaper","full_name":"Schaper, Mirko"}],"year":"2025","title":"Bildauswertendes Verfahren zur Evaluierung der Mikrostruktur von AlSi-Systemen","place":"Sankt Augustin","project":[{"name":"TRR 285:  Methodenentwicklung zur mechanischen Fügbarkeit in wandlungsfähigen Prozessketten","_id":"130"},{"_id":"131","name":"TRR 285 - Project Area A"},{"name":"TRR 285 - Subproject A02","_id":"136"}],"quality_controlled":"1","citation":{"apa":"Neuser, M., Cichon, G., Hoyer, K.-P., &#38; Schaper, M. However, the spectral information in CARS is often hampered by the presence of a nonresonant contribution to the scattering process that shifts and distorts the Raman peaks. In this work, we apply a method to obtain nonresonant background-free spectra based on time-delayed, broadband CARS (TD-BCARS) using an intrapulse excitation scheme. In particular, this method can measure the phononic dephasing times across the full phonon spectrum at once. We test the methodology on amorphous SiO2 (glass), which is used to characterize the setup-specific and material-independent response times, and then apply TD-BCARS to the analysis of single crystals of diamond and ferroelectrics of potassium titanyl phosphate (KTP) and potassium titanyl arsenate (KTA). For diamond, we determine a dephasing time of 𝜏=7.81 ps for the single 𝑠⁢𝑝3 peak."}],"publication":"Physical Review B","issue":"22","doi":"10.1103/1ctr-csjy","language":[{"iso":"eng"}],"main_file_link":[{"open_access":"1","url":"https://arxiv.org/abs/2506.05519"}],"article_number":"224106","intvolume":"       112","article_type":"original","date_updated":"2025-12-02T19:23:55Z","publication_status":"published","author":[{"full_name":"Hempel, F.","last_name":"Hempel","first_name":"F."},{"id":"22501","full_name":"Rüsing, Michael","last_name":"Rüsing","first_name":"Michael","orcid":"0000-0003-4682-4577"},{"first_name":"F.","last_name":"Vernuccio","full_name":"Vernuccio, F."},{"last_name":"Spychala","first_name":"K.
